It's easy to imagine that wood fences will generally not be made for security, and security fences are not as attractive. A lot of times you can get a fence that can fulfill more than one function but a wood fence just about is always never effective as a security fence. But even a security fence can come with certain type of aesthetic elements if you want one. So for a residential setting, you really won't want a very tall security fence as it detracts from the look and feel.
As a baseline for security fences, you will find them in any height you want but typically no higher than 8 feet. Go on the net and find out if you have to get a permit for a higher fence.
